WASHINGTON TOWNSHIP -- The Lycoming County Coroner has determined the cause of death for the five people who died in a cabin near Montgomery on Saturday morning.

The Lycoming County coroner said Nathan Reece, 30; Jacqueline Stackhouse, 23; Nariah Hawkins, 9; Cadee Hawkins, 4; and Austin Cousins, 3; all died from carbon monoxide poisoning.

The bodies were discovered by a friend. People gathered at the cabin on Friday night for a party.

Family members of the victims said the past 48 hours have been a blur.

Chelsea Brennan is the cousin of the two young girls who were killed. Brennan said her family is mourning the loss.

"With them being so young, even if they knew what was going on it's not like they really had a sense of what was going on. So, it's not like they knew to ask for help if they needed to. It's just heartbreaking with them being so young, they just didn't really know. Those are answers we're never going to have," said Brennan.

The families are planning funerals for their loved ones.

Police are still investigating the case, but the coroner said there will be no autopsy for the victims.
